Recalling positions from memory
1. The shift lever is in P or N with one
of the condition below:
- The ignition switch in the ON
position or engine running.
- The
ignition
switch
LOCK/OFF or ACC position
while the driver's door is opened.
- The
ignition
switch
LOCK/OFF or ACC position and
within 30 seconds after the driver's
door was closed.
2. Press the desired memory button
(1 or 2). The system will beep once,
then the driver's seat will automati-
cally adjust to the stored position.
Adjusting the control switch for the
driver seat while the system is recall-
ing the stored position will cause the
movement to stop and move in the
direction that the control switch is
moved.

Easy access function

(if equipped)
With the shift lever in the P position,
the system will move the driver's seat
automatically as follows:
- It will move the driver's seat rear-
ward when the engine start/stop
button is turned to the OFF position
and front driver's door is opened.
- It will move the driver's seat for-
ward when the engine start/stop
button is turned to the ACC or
START position.
You can activate or deactivate this
feature. Refer to "User settings" in
chapter 4.
